The purpose of this experiment was to reduce the amount of bottles that need to be recycled. The independent variable is the soda used and the dependent variable is the amount of bacteria measured. My experimental procedures were to drink the sodas, let them sit for three days. Make a mixture of water and cleaning products, shake ten times, pour out, swab inside and outside. Incubate for two weeks, measure bacteria. The sample included ten Coke bottles. The manipulated variable was cleaning the bottle. The bottle responding variable was the surface area of bacteria. To measure the responding variable I counted the colonies of bacteria. The results of the experiment were that bleach had the least amount of total bacteria and hydrogen peroxide had the most total bacteria. Some of the errors were that hydrogen 1 and 2 may have been contaminated. My hypothesis was not supported. My findings should be useful for cleaning bottles for reuse. In the future I would use a more precise way to measure the bacteria.
